NHC making changes to hurricane season forecast cones to highlight impacts
The National Hurricane Center announced changes to the traditional forecast cone on Tuesday that aim to convey a broader understanding of expected impacts from a tropical system and reduce emphasis on the system’s exact trajectory.

Watches issued as disturbance in Caribbean could become tropical storm
Watches were issued Thursday for Cuba and other areas in the Caribbean as forecasters said a disturbance had a high potential of forming into a tropical storm. The disturbance was over the west-central Caribbean about 320 miles west-southwest of Kingston, Jamaica with winds of 35 mph, the National Hurricane Center in Miami said Thursday. Hurricane Tammy spins into open waters as large waves pound northern Caribbean
Hurricane Tammy unleashed heavy waves in the northern Caribbean on Monday as it spun over open waters after making landfall in Barbuda. The storm was located about 230 miles north-northwest of Anguilla. It had maximum sustained winds of 80 mph and was moving north at 10 mph.
